Pattern introduced in 1915, designed by Georg Jensen and Johan Rohde, circa 1933-44
Comprising:
Twelve dinner forks, length 7 7/8 inches
Twelve salad forks, length 6 5/8 inches
Twelve fish forks, length 6 1/2 inches
Twelve round soup spoons, length 6 3/8 inches
Twelve bouillon spoons, length 5 1/4 inches
Twelve teaspoons
Twelve dinner knives, length 10 inches
Twelve lunch knives, length 8 1/8 inches
Salad serving fork and spoon with horn bowl and tines, length 9 inches
Small serving fork and serving spoon set, length 8 inches
Ladle, length 7 3/4 inches
Two-tine fork, length 6 5/8 inches
Total approximately 110 ounces, weighable
(102)
Condition
each utensil appears to be in generally good, undamaged condition; typical scratch marks, commensurate with age, usage and handling, not of any consequence; the stainless blades on all of the dinner and luncheon knives are marked GEORG JENSEN COPENHAGEN; each utensil is monogrammed E.R.; all six of the serving utensils are manufactured post-1945
